Medical professionals utilize equipment for electrophysiology (EP) to detect and treat arrhythmias, which are abnormal cardiac rhythms. Electrophysiology, a branch of cardiology that studies the electrical activity of the heart, employs several instruments.

There are several different types of electrophysiology equipment, including:

ECG machines: These devices are employed in the detection of arrhythmias as well as the monitoring and recording of the electrical activity of the heart.

Cardiac monitors: These devices are used to monitor the heart's electrical activity throughout time, typically for 24 to 48 hours.

During catheter ablation procedures, electrophysiology mapping technologies are used to map the electrical activity of the heart and pinpoint the cause of the arrhythmia.

Pacemakers: These implants are used to treat bradycardia (slow heart rate) and to control the electrical activity of the heart.

ICDs, or implantable cardioverter-defibrillators, are medical devices that monitor the electrical activity of the heart and shock the patient if a life-threatening arrhythmia is identified.

Cardiac ablation catheters: During catheter ablation operations, these tools are utilized to transfer energy to the heart tissue and remove the arrhythmia's cause.

The detection and treatment of arrhythmias have been revolutionized by electrophysiology equipment, which now provides more precise diagnoses and more potent therapy choices.
